How Dehydration Impacts Physical Performance

Many athletes often overlook hydration, despite its critical role in performance. Dehydration can significantly hinder physical abilities, leading to decreased strength, endurance, and coordination. As the body loses fluids, it struggles to maintain equilibrium, which can result in fatigue and a higher risk of injuries. Moreover, even mild dehydration affects cognitive functions, impairing decision-making and reaction times. For athletes, this translates into slower performance and a greater likelihood of mishaps during practice or competition. Proper hydration not only supports physical performance but also affects overall health. The human body is composed largely of water, underscoring its necessity for optimal function. It’s essential to drink fluids regularly throughout the day, especially during intense workouts or hot weather. Hydration needs can vary based on several factors, such as temperature and individual sweat rates. Athletes should monitor their hydration status by recognizing early signs of dehydration, like thirst and dark urine. Incorporating electrolyte-rich drinks can help replenish lost minerals. Overall, prioritizing hydration leads to improved performance, better recovery, and enhanced overall well-being.

The Importance of Electrolytes

Understanding the role of electrolytes is essential for maintaining effective hydration. Electrolytes, such as sodium, potassium, and magnesium, help regulate nerve and muscle function, maintain pH levels, and enable fluid balance within the body. When athletes sweat, they lose not only water but also vital electrolytes, which can affect muscle performance and endurance. For optimal physical performance, individuals need to replenish these lost electrolytes effectively. Consuming sports drinks rich in electrolytes can be beneficial, especially during prolonged physical activities. However, whole foods can also serve as excellent sources of necessary minerals. Foods such as bananas, spinach, and nuts provide critical electrolyte balance, supporting muscle contractions and preventing cramps. Additionally, monitoring fluid intake is paramount during intense workouts to prevent dehydration from escalating to severe levels. It’s advisable to start hydration before any physical activity by drinking enough fluids beforehand. Athletes should aim to hydrate continuously, rather than just relying on water after exercise. Combining proper hydration and electrolyte intake can significantly enhance overall performance, reduce fatigue, and promote quicker recovery after strenuous workouts.

Hydration strategies vary based on individual needs, which depend on factors like weight, activity level, and climate. Each person should tailor their hydration approach to ensure they remain adequately hydrated during workouts. One effective practice is to establish a hydration routine before, during, and after exercise. Before workouts, drinking approximately 500 mL of fluids two hours prior can optimize hydration levels. During exercise, regular sips of water or electrolyte beverages can provide necessary hydration without excessive bloating. After exercise, rehydrating with clean water while consuming some carbohydrates and proteins can greatly enhance recovery. Water’s ability to regulate body temperature makes it imperative during physical activity. During intense workouts, the body’s temperature rises, leading to increased sweating. Failing to replenish fluids can cause overheating, resulting in heat-related illnesses. This is particularly important during summer months when temperatures soar. Athletes should be aware of their hydration status by checking the color of their urine; pale urine indicates proper hydration levels. Incorporating these hydration strategies can lead to better physical performance and enhanced overall health for those engaged in regular exercise.

Signs of Dehydration

Recognizing signs of dehydration is vital for long-term health and performance. Early symptoms often include dry mouth, fatigue, and headaches, which can escalate quickly if ignored. Athletes need to stay vigilant and monitor their hydration status throughout their training routines. More severe signs include dizziness, confusion, and a notable decrease in physical performance. Such symptoms can compromise an athlete’s ability to compete or train effectively. It’s critical for individuals to listen to their bodies, understanding that thirst is the first signal of dehydration. Athletes should also remember that sometimes they may not feel thirsty even when dehydrated, so proactive hydration is key. Conducting regular checks to ensure adequate fluid intake can prevent adverse effects during performance. Additionally, incorporating hydration checks during training sessions can help identify potential issues early on. Ensuring that water and electrolyte-rich drinks are readily available during workouts encourages consistent hydration habits. Athletes should educate themselves about the fluid requirements specific to their individual needs while constantly striving to stay hydrated throughout their training routines and competitions.

The timing of fluid intake significantly influences recovery and performance after exercise. Consuming fluids immediately following physical activity assists in rehydrating the body efficiently. The 30 minutes following exercise is when the body’s absorption capacity for fluids increases, making it an essential time to replenish lost fluids. Athletes should focus on consuming not just water but also incorporating electrolytes for optimal recovery. Studies have shown that drinks containing a balance of carbohydrates and electrolytes can enhance fluid retention post-workout. This combination helps address both dehydration and glycogen replenishment, which is critical for muscular recovery. Furthermore, maintaining proper hydration habits during non-training periods will help ensure that athletes remain fully prepared for their next workout. Individual hydration plans can be constructed based on training cycles, ensuring athletes meet their hydration needs throughout various phases of their training regimens. Remember, hydration affects endurance, strength, and overall performance. By adopting a proactive approach to hydration, athletes can support their health and enhance their physical performance on every level. This preventive strategy can prolong athletic careers and improve immediate performance outcomes.

Hydration Myths and Misconceptions

Many misconceptions surround hydration and physical performance. One common myth is that only water is adequate for hydration, which is misleading. Although water is essential, sports drinks containing electrolytes can also play a crucial role in rehydration when engaging in prolonged or intense physical activity. Another prevalent belief is that thirst is an accurate measure of hydration needs, which isn’t entirely true. By the time a person feels thirsty, some degree of dehydration has often already occurred. Hence, it’s essential to establish a regular fluid intake routine, regardless of thirst cues. Additionally, some people assume that coffee or tea dehydrates the body, but moderate caffeine does not significantly affect hydration levels for most individuals. In fact, both beverages can contribute to overall fluid intake. Debunking these myths is crucial for promoting proper hydration practices among athletes and fitness enthusiasts alike. Creating better awareness around hydration can support improved performance and health outcomes. It’s crucial to educate individuals on proper hydration methods and the impacts of different fluids on the body.
